Revisions
Continually maintain the following table of major and minor revisions of the specification, even if using a version control system like Git. Use a common version naming convention that can be shared with other related blocks. Always write dates in ISO standard form, i.e., YYYY-MM-DD [1].
In this case, the example table corresponds to the actual revisions of this document.
